Why So Many?: A Brief Tour of Haskell DSLs for Parallel Programming.
Patrick MaierPublished in: RWDSL@CGO (2016)
Keyphrases
- parallel programming
- programming language
- parallel algorithm
- programming environment
- parallel processing
- parallel computing
- parallel computation
- cloud computing
- shared memory
- multi core processors
- programming paradigms
- massively parallel
- processing units
- design patterns
- databases
- object oriented programming
- parallel machines
- software engineering
- real time